Meghan Markle and Prince Harry, who eagerly attended the Queen’s Diamond Jubilee celebrations last week, made no attempt to take the show from the 96-year-old, as they promised to the Firm.

On June 4, the Duke and Duchess of Sussex held a low-key celebration at Windsor Castle for their daughter’s first birthday.

[embedpost slug=”meghan-markle-and-prince-harry-need-media-to-elevate-their-careers/”]

Lili’s birthday was on Saturday, but the photo wasn’t released until Monday night, after the Jubilee weekend had over and no charges of taking the spotlight from the Queen could be made.

The timing of the Queen’s great-photo granddaughter’s being released appears to be part of Harry and Meghan’s concerted efforts to maintain a low profile during their Platinum Jubilee visit.

During the Jubilee celebrations, the couple made an appearance at St Paul’s thanksgiving service, but otherwise remained under the spotlight.

With such intense and passionately divided public attention surrounding Harry and Meghan, it’s a challenging balancing act for them. If they appear to be soliciting attention, they will be chastised, and if they conceal, they will be blamed.
